AI summary

Jana Small Finance Bank shared its Q4 and FY25 investor presentation showing adjusted PAT growth of 33% YoY to Rs 779 Crs, while reported PAT stood at Rs 501 Crs after booking Rs 305 Crs of accelerated provisions. Advances grew 19% YoY to Rs 29,545 Crs (vs industry ~11%), with the secured book rising to 70% from 60% as unsecured book shrank 11%. Deposits grew 29% YoY to Rs 29,120 Crs, CD ratio improved to 93.3% from 102.4%, and asset quality remained stable with GNPA at 2.5% and NNPA at 0.9%. The bank also outlined FY27 guidance targeting ~20% AUM growth, ~18-20% deposit growth, ~30% PAT growth, ROA of 1.6-2.0%, and ROE of 15-18%.

Likely market impact

The FY27 multi-year guidance signals management confidence in sustained growth and profitability, while the mix shift toward secured lending and stable asset quality are positives for shareholders. However, the Rs 305 Crs accelerated provision, MFI book stress, and rising cost-to-income ratio (61.3%) are points to watch.
